Market Analysis Summary - April 17, 2026

Overview

U.S. stock index futures are experiencing a mixed trading session as investors react to President Trump's comments regarding the potential end of the Iran conflict. This news has helped maintain bullish sentiment in the market, although there are signs that the market may be taking a breather after a strong week of gains.

Key Points

  • President Trump indicated that the Iran conflict "should be ending pretty soon," which has contributed to a positive market outlook.
  • Netflix shares dropped over 9% following weak Q2 guidance and the announcement of co-founder Reed Hastings stepping down from the board, highlighting the volatility individual stocks can experience.
  • The S&P 500 is currently trading significantly above key moving averages, raising concerns about a potential sharp pullback if negative news arises.

Technical Analysis

The June E-mini S&P 500 Index futures are slightly below their recent highs, indicating a pause in momentum. The current trading range is identified between 6767.00 and 7089.00, with support levels at 6928.00 to 6890.00. The 50-day and 200-day moving averages are positioned well below the current price, suggesting that any correction could be steep.

Market Sentiment

The broader market has shown strength, with both the S&P 500 and Nasdaq Composite reaching new highs. This rally has been fueled by easing geopolitical tensions, particularly following a 10-day ceasefire agreement between Israel and Lebanon announced by President Trump.

Individual Stock Movements

Netflix's significant drop in share price serves as a reminder that earnings reports can heavily influence stock performance, regardless of overall market trends. Other financial institutions, including State Street and Truist Financial, are set to report earnings, which could further impact market sentiment.
